Objective. The research aims at revealing the role of anemia as a factor of the pregnancy disorder, as well as of disorders in the labor stage and postpartum period among women living in the Extreme North. Tasks: to reveal the frequency of occurrence of anemia as pregnancy attending, and anemias as violations of the patrimonial and postnatal periods, at the women living in conditions of Far North. Methods and materials. The study was held at the State Regional Budgetary Healthcare Institution of the “Murmansk regional perinatal center”. Statistical reports on the medical care for pregnant women and women in childbirth (Form No.32, 2013–2016) and, in particular, sections “Groups of pregnant women living in the service area” and “Obstetric aid” were used as a practical base of the research. For carrying out a research the method of the statistical analysis of data has been used. The percent of women at whom anemia was observed as pregnancy maintenance, and percent of women in labor and women in childbirth at whom patrimonial and postnatal the periods have been broken by anemia has been calculated. Also for confirmation of reliability of the received results the chi-square has been calculated. Results. Anemia as a separate phenomenon accompanying pregnancy and anemia as a disorder in the labor stage and the postpartum period among women living in the Murmansk region were studied in the research. In 2013–2016, the average percentage of women of the Murmansk region who had anemia during their pregnancies amounted to 42%. That is 10% lower than the average values from topical publications. Thus, 27% pregnant women had this condition in 2013, 34% in 2014, 45% by 2015 and 62% in 2016. In 2013–2016, the occurrence frequency of anemia as a complication in the labor stage and the postpartum period amounted to 9%. That exceeds the average values by 5%. In 2013, 2015 and 2016 the number of parturient women and women in childbirth in the Murmansk region who had anemia in the labor stage and the postpartum period made up as much as 10%. In 2014, there were 7% of such cases. Conclusion. The occurrence frequency of anemia as of an accompanying condition during pregnancy among women of the Murmansk region is lower than the average values from other regions of Russia. Occurrence frequency of anemia as of a disorder in the labor stage and the postpartum period is exceeds the average values.
